North Bend’s girls won nine-of-eleven events at the District Swimming Championships at the North Bend Municipal Pool Friday & Saturday en route to the title.  Marshfield junior Ana Hutchins won two events (200 & 500 Freestyle) for the Pirates.  North Bend’s Vianka Hoyer won the 50 Freestyle (25.01), and 100 Butterfly (58.48).  The Bulldog girls were matched by North Bend’s boys as champions, while Marshfield was second in both divisions.  Ryan Trichler won two events for the Bulldogs.  The 200 Individual Medley (1:59.92), and 500 Freestyle (4:57.16).  Connor Frome led the Pirate boys with wins in the 200 Freestyle (1:50.09), and 100 Butterfly (56.56).  The state swimming championships are Friday and Saturday, Feb. 16 & 17, at Mt. Hood CC in Gresham.
